Joerg Bornemann
782b6fb70c Fix configure -skip not forwarded to CMake
This amends commit 378c8719a9.

Since 378c8719a9, -skip is registered as a known option in
init-repository's option parser. This caused -skip values to be consumed
during option parsing and no longer appear in the unknown_args list that
gets forwarded to configure. As a result, -skip was silently ignored
when -init-submodules was not passed.

Fix by collecting skip modules into a dedicated list from two sources:
the -skip option values consumed by init-repository's parser, and
exclusion entries from -submodules/--module-subset. The merged list is
then forwarded to configure.

This also simplifies the previous merge logic that searched for -skip in
filtered_args, which became dead code after 378c8719a9.

Joerg Bornemann
b2fb8279dc Fix configure -init-submodules ignoring -skip option
When running configure -init-submodules -skip <module>, the -skip
option was ignored because init-repository ran before -skip values
were processed. The skipped modules were still initialized.

Fix by preprocessing -skip values in qt_tl_run_main_script() before
calling qt_ir_run_main_script(). The -skip values are converted to
module-subset exclusions (e.g. -qtwebengine) and merged with the
existing module-subset option.

Also register -skip as a known option in init-repository so it can
be parsed from the optfile.

#!/usr/bin/env bash
# Copyright (C) 2024 The Qt Company Ltd.
# SPDX-License-Identifier: LicenseRef-Qt-Commercial OR LGPL-3.0-only OR GPL-2.0-only OR GPL-3.0-only
# This script will build and install FFmpeg shared libraries.
#
# The script will package iOS and iOS-simulator binaries into one
# single .xcframework. This .xcframework cannot contain .dylibs
# directly. It must contain .framework files. Unlike macOS, binaries
# should NOT be lipoed together.
#
# From https://developer.apple.com/documentation/xcode/creating-a-multi-platform-binary-framework-bundle
# "Avoid using dynamic library files (.dylib files) for dynamic
# linking. An XCFramework can include dynamic library files, but only
# macOS supports these libraries for dynamic linking. Dynamic linking
# on iOS, iPadOS, tvOS, visionOS, and watchOS requires the XCFramework
# to contain .framework bundles."
#
# This script can take an optional final parameter to control
# installation directory.
set -eoux pipefail

# Create a 'traditional' framework from the corresponding dylib.
# This includes creating a folder for it, and inserting Info.plist
# and dylib. We also patch runpaths in the dylib to match the
# frameworks directory structure.
#
# There is no command-line tool for generating .framework
# files. By inspecting .frameworks generated through Xcode, we
# have found they are primarily a directory with a very specific
# layout. The code below generates a matching layout.
#
# See https://developer.apple.com/library/archive/documentation/MacOSX/Conceptual/BPFrameworks/Frameworks.html
